Androulakis nominations

PASOK President Nikos Androulakis did not name any region in which he would run. The other day I wrote to you about the southern sector of Athens, which, as everything shows, will be the only option. Otherwise, according to the information in the column, he will choose Xanthi, with whom he is closely related, as he studied there, and Heraklion, Crete, his hometown.

Now I’m taking you to the left, where there doesn’t seem to be any opportunity for cooperation, as SYRIZA expects. Yesterday, Varoufakis’ party launched a furious attack on SYRIZA, recalling that in the 2015 referendum … “it trampled on 62% of the Greek people’s votes against”, and today “dares to threaten those who supposedly will ignore popular opinion.” will”. In addition, MeRA25 accuses SYRIZA of blackmail and aiding the Right. Nice atmosphere.
